President JoeBiden slipped in a reference to House GOPLeader Kevin McCarthy's leaked recording during a speech in Washington state about Earth Day.
McCarthy has come under fire for leaked audio of comments he made saying he would urge former President Donald Trump to resign after the Capitol riot."This ain’t your father’s Republican Party,” Biden said during a speech that otherwise focused on rainforests and gas mileage requirements. “All you’ve got to do is look at what’s being played this morning about the tape that was released. Anyway, all kidding aside, this is the MAGA party now.
The recording is of McCarthy telling a group of Republicans on Jan. 10, 2021, that he would recommend Trump resign from the presidency after the events at the Capitol. It was played during the Rachel Maddow Show on Thursday evening. McCarthy has previously denied that he said this. "I'm seriously thinking of having that conversation with him tonight. I haven't talked to him in a couple of days," McCarthy said in response to a question from Republican Rep. Liz Cheney of Wyoming about whether Trump might resign as the impeachment resolution was set to pass."The only discussion I would have with him is that I think this will pass, and it would be my recommendation you should resign," McCarthy said in the recording.
"I've had it with this guy. What he did was unacceptable. Nobody can defend that, and nobody should defend it," he added near the end of the conversation. House Republicans appear to be in wait-and-see mode over the incident, with McCarthy claiming Trump is not angry about the incident.
